When I installed the used Rustys Off Road 3" lift on my xj a couple years ago, I had some significant death wobble that was the result of worn control arm bushings and miss-adjusted tow in. Lately, the problem has resurfaced because of worn track bar bushings. Special thanks to Patrons- DizTraveler, Anonymous and bryan_2009. Thank you for your support!

what kind of jeep? if your jeep is stock the only adjustment it the front end is a little bit in the lower control arm, which will change castor. Usually this doesn't need to be messed with. The toe in will induce death wobble. you should have 0 to 1/16" toe in, meaning the front of the tire is pointed inward. I did mine by taking a measurement off one of the treads, near the center of the tire, both at the front and the back of the tire, to the same locations on the other side of the vehicle. if that makes sense. Check all your suspension bushings and make sure everything is tight. make sure your shocks aren't dickered and your ball joints are good. Sorry I don't live in CO, never did.
